The secondary structure of a protein refers to?

Biology
1 answer:
EleoNora [17]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Protein's secondary structure is the three dimensional form of local pieces of proteins. Secondary structure is formally explained by the pattern of hydrogen bonds between the amino hydrogen and carboxyl oxygen atoms in the peptide backbone.

What are fragments of DNA produced from the lagging strand that must be joined called?
larisa86 [58]
The short segments of newly assembled DNA from which thelagging strand is built are calledOkazaki fragments. As replication proceeds and nucleotides are added to the sugar end of the Okazakifragments, they come to meet each other. The whole thing is then stitched together by another enzyme called DNA ligase.
